As of 5am Tuesday, the situation at the border with Azerbaijan has not changed, informed the Republic of Armenia Ministry of Defense (RA MOD).
"The adversary continues to use artillery means, grenade launchers, UAVs, and large-caliber firearms in the directions of Vardenis, Sotk, Artanish, Ishkhanasar, Goris, and Kapan, targeting both military and civilian infrastructures.
Positional battles are taking place in some parts of the border. The RA armed forces give a proper response to the adversary and carry out the combat tasks set before them in full. Data on the losses of the Armenian side are being verified.
The entire accountability for the created situation and its future developments are borne by the military and political leadership of Azerbaijan," added the MOD of Armenia.
Starting from 12:05am on Tuesday, the units of the Azerbaijani Armed Forces started firing intensively—from artillery and large-caliber firearms—at Armenia’s positions toward Goris, Kapan, Sotk, Jermuk, Artanish, and Ishkhanasar. The adversary is using drones, too. As a result of this large-scale provocation by the Azerbaijani side, an intense shootout has begun. The adversary is attacking both military and civilian objects, and is carrying out positional advance operations in some directions. Positional battles are going on. The Ministry of Defense informs that the Armenian side has casualties and wounded; the data is being verified.
